Go to file
Stefano Sabatini de4898a229 Set thread_count in the decoder before to open it.
This is safer since avcodec_open() may initialize some structure using
the thread_count default value which will be changed later, causing
potential security / stability issues.

Also do not explicitely set the thread_count value in the decoder,
since this is already done by avcodec_thread_init().

See the thread:
"[FFmpeg-devel] [PATCH] Make ffplay define in the encoder the number of threads *before* to open it",
started in date 2008-03-08.

Originally committed as revision 20954 to svn://svn.ffmpeg.org/ffmpeg/trunk
2009-12-28 21:49:56 +00:00
doc Auravision Aura 2 decoder 2009-12-23 16:01:15 +00:00
ffpresets Add MBtree support for libx264 2009-12-08 20:01:46 +00:00
libavcodec Declare dependencies of RV10/RV20 decoders on the H.263 decoder in configure. 2009-12-28 18:05:34 +00:00
libavdevice Define _XOPEN_SOURCE as 600 before including a XSI extension header. 2009-12-14 23:23:09 +00:00
libavfilter Make parse_filter() parsing more robust. 2009-12-11 20:02:10 +00:00
libavformat Remove a useless local variable. 2009-12-28 13:41:09 +00:00
libavutil 2nd try on documenting av_gcd(). 2009-12-27 14:40:49 +00:00
libpostproc Add functions to return library license and library configuration. 2009-11-18 17:15:17 +00:00
libswscale Remove unused variable, fixes the warning: 2009-12-28 12:05:20 +00:00
tests Use common regression test functions in ffserver regression test script. 2009-12-26 11:33:23 +00:00
tools patcheck: check that pix_fmt etc. initializers are const 2009-11-09 23:12:44 +00:00
Changelog Auravision Aura 2 decoder 2009-12-23 16:01:15 +00:00
cmdutils_common_opts.h Implement a -pix_fmts option for listing all the supported pixel 2009-12-21 21:53:03 +00:00
cmdutils.c Mark conditionally used variable as av_unused, fixes the warning: 2009-12-28 12:01:49 +00:00
cmdutils.h Implement a -pix_fmts option for listing all the supported pixel 2009-12-21 21:53:03 +00:00
common.mak Delete *.d files with make clean 2009-11-22 14:22:13 +00:00
configure Declare dependencies of RV10/RV20 decoders on the H.263 decoder in configure. 2009-12-28 18:05:34 +00:00
COPYING.GPLv2 Rename COPYING.GPL --> COPYING.GPLv2 and COPYING.LGPL --> COPYING.LGPLv2.1. 2009-06-05 09:51:31 +00:00
COPYING.GPLv3 Add configure option to upgrade (L)GPL to version 3. 2009-06-05 11:04:03 +00:00
COPYING.LGPLv2.1 Rename COPYING.GPL --> COPYING.GPLv2 and COPYING.LGPL --> COPYING.LGPLv2.1. 2009-06-05 09:51:31 +00:00
COPYING.LGPLv3 Add configure option to upgrade (L)GPL to version 3. 2009-06-05 11:04:03 +00:00
CREDITS it seems I never added myself in there before 2009-02-02 22:45:01 +00:00
Doxyfile Fix the spelling for the project name, from "ffmpeg" to "FFmpeg". 2009-10-21 18:36:42 +00:00
ffmpeg.c Do not copy codec_tag in stream copy case if it is associated with a different codec_id 2009-12-25 21:01:16 +00:00
ffplay.c Set thread_count in the decoder before to open it. 2009-12-28 21:49:56 +00:00
ffserver.c Factorize common commandline options definition. 2009-11-29 23:12:19 +00:00
ffserver.h Add FFMPEG_ prefix to all multiple inclusion guards. 2007-10-17 09:37:46 +00:00
INSTALL Clarify that we require GNU make 3.81+. 2008-11-08 19:47:10 +00:00
LICENSE Remove support for nonfree libamr library for AMR-NB/WB decoding/encoding. 2009-07-07 00:28:16 +00:00
MAINTAINERS Add "Hardware acceleration" section to MAINTAINERS. Move vdpau* to there. 2009-12-28 14:00:33 +00:00
Makefile Add ROQ format regression test. 2009-12-12 17:34:24 +00:00
README Move licensing information into a separate file called LICENSE and 2009-03-25 14:05:20 +00:00
subdir.mak Add generic rules for building helpers with HOSTCC 2009-10-29 00:55:35 +00:00
version.sh Check if a git-svn revision number is available to try to get better version 2009-09-24 16:54:26 +00:00

FFmpeg README
-------------

1) Documentation
----------------

* Read the documentation in the doc/ directory.

2) Licensing
------------

* See the LICENSE file.